Transaction fd0e33c66bdc94e4bd9b3ba7500a77aa56987116a443871541110ea5bcca9ab4

5 Input
2 Outputs
  • fd0e33c66bdc94e4bd9b3ba7500a77aa56987116a443871541110ea5bcca9ab4:0
  • value  17285110
    address  16v1XZSHfd5PXjebPFUwLLcA8VbTUCd3bd
  • fd0e33c66bdc94e4bd9b3ba7500a77aa56987116a443871541110ea5bcca9ab4:1
  • value  242113417
    address  3ByKbDxF1iAMRVjBQFBXq6rRhatn3ht62V